de.NBI Summer School 2016

Our colleague Viktoria Dorfer was very honoured to be invited to the de.NBI Summer School on "From Big Data to Big Insights" in Dagstuhl, September, 2016.
Viktoria gave a talk titled "HowTo: Identification of Peptides in Tandem Mass Spectra" and a hands-on workshop on "De-Novo Spectrum Interpretation". The summer school was very well organized by Julian Uszkoreit and Martin Eisenacher from the German Network for Bioinformatics Infrastructure (de.NBI) and was a great success for all participants! Viktoria's appearance was sponsored by the German-Canadian DFG International Research Training Group.
